Grab Your Stone
1 Samuel 17:45ESV, “Then David said to the Philistine, “You come to me with a sword and with a spear and with a javelin, but I come to you in the name of the LORD of hosts, the God of the armies of Israel, whom you have defied.”
Last Sunday, on my way to church, I was thinking about a goal that I have been working to reach and the story of David and Goliath came to my mind. As I reflected on this story, I felt encouraged. It was a reminder that when we take steps of faith and obey God, He will lead us to success. We just have to be willing to show up and take action by doing what God tells us to do, like David did.
1 Samuel 17:37 ESV, “David said moreover, The Lord that delivered me out of the paw of the lion, and out of the paw of the bear, he will deliver me out of the hand of this Philistine. And Saul said unto David, Go, and the Lord be with thee.”
David didn’t let fear or worry hold Him back. Instead, he remembered God’s past faithfulness when he faced the paws of the lion and the bear, and moved forward in confidence that God would give Him a successful outcome.
Later, that same Sunday while driving, I passed a church and the message on their sign said, “For every Goliath, there is a stone.” Then two days later, I attended a Bible study and the message was on David and Goliath. The speaker was offering encouragement to just show up and trust God to do the rest.
1 Samuel 50:17 ESV, ”So David prevailed over the Philistine with a sling and with a stone, and struck the Philistine and killed him. There was no sword in the hand of David.”

Photo by: Scott Webb of Canada
David, a young boy, took down the nine-foot Philistine giant with a simple sling and a stone because He was willing to show up and trust God. God will add His “super” to our natural and cause us to succeed.
I am extremely thankful for God’s reminders, through the story of David and Goliath, that He equips us with what we need to accomplish the things we need to accomplish.
Whatever areas that you are working on in your life, whether it’s a personal or career goal, obstacles you are working to overcome, or some other type of battle. Don’t give up. Just keep showing up and doing your part and trust God to do the rest.
Like the message on the church sign said, “For every Goliath, there is a stone.” So grab your stone and move forward in the name of the Lord.
